About Virginia

Virginia is a wine region in United States, home to 316 producers tracked on Femente, 8 of them rated 90+ on the critic index. Its vineyards are led by Cabernet Franc, Merlot, and Cabernet Sauvignon, producing Virginia Red and Virginia White wines with notes of Red fruit, Oak, and Tree fruit. It takes in Wythe County, Orange County, Middleburg Virginia, Eastern Region, and North Fork of Roanoke.

Virginia

Virginia winemakers chase Bordeaux blends and Viognier through humid summers and unpredictable springs, wrestling inland heat against Atlantic moderation. The result is bold red wine with sharp acidity—wines that demand food, not contemplation.
